
body { padding:0; margin:0; font-weight:normal; font-size:11px; background:url('images/bg.jpg') left top repeat-x #FFF; font-family: verdana, geneva, arial, helvetica, sans-serif; text-align:center; }

p { font-weight:normal; font-size:11px; color:#000; font-family: verdana, geneva, arial, helvetica, sans-serif }

h1, h3, h4, h5 { margin-left:0; margin-top:0; margin-bottom:0; font-weight:bold; font-size:12px; font-family: Verdana, Geneva, Arial, Helvetica, sans-serif }

h2 { margin-left:0; margin-top:0; margin-bottom:0; font-weight:bold; font-size:12px; font-family: Verdana, Geneva, Arial, Helvetica, sans-serif; color:#21457c; }

a { font-weight:normal; color:#666666; font-family: verdana, geneva, arial, helvetica, sans-serif; font-size:11px; text-decoration:underline }
a:hover { COLOR: #0000ff; text-decoration:none }

ul { padding-right:0px; padding-left:0px; padding-bottom:0px; margin:0px; border-top-style:none; padding-top:6px; border-right-style:none; border-left-style:none; border-bottom-style:none }
ul { display:block; list-style-type:none }
ul li { display:block }

form { padding:0; margin:0; }

input, textarea, button, password, { font-size:11px; }

option { width:120px; }

/* ----------------------- */

img {display:block}

#menu ul { padding-top:8px; padding-left:26px; margin:0; }
#menu li { display:inline; padding:0; }
#menu a { color:#292428; font-weight:bold; margin-right:26px; text-decoration:none }
#menu a:hover { text-decoration:underline }

#footer2 p { color:#888585; padding:3px; margin:0; }
#footer2 a { color:#514f4f; text-decoration:none; }
#footer2 a:hover { text-decoration:underline; }

#header1 { width:775px; height:121px; display:table; }

#header11 { width:305px; height:121px; float:left; display:inline; text-align:left; }

#header12 { width:470px; height:121px; float:right; display:inline; text-align:right; }

#header2 { width:775px; height:30px; display:table; }

#header21 { width:304px; height:30px; background:#b1a36c; border-left:1px solid #3f3a27; float:left; display:inline; text-align:left; }

#menu { width:468px; height:30px; background:#fea805; border-left:1px solid #6fa2bf; border-right:1px solid #6fa2bf; float:right; display:inline; text-align:left; }

#content { width:775px; display:table; }

#left { width:305px; float:left; display:inline; text-align:left; height:267px }

#right { width:468px; min-height:500px; background:#fff; border-left:1px solid #6fa2bf; border-right:1px solid #6fa2bf; border-bottom:1px solid #6fa2bf; float:right; display:inline; text-align:left; }

#right1 { padding:10px; }

#right1 ul { padding-left:14px; }
#right1 h2 { color:#21457c; font-size:14px; }

#space1 { width:775px; height:10px; }

#line { width:775px; height:3px; background:url('images/ld.gif') left top repeat-x; }

#footer { width:775px; height:57px; text-align:center; }

#footer2 { margin:10px; }

#bankrate1 { margin-top:10px; padding:2px; background:#fff; }

#bankrate2 { margin:2px; padding:4px; border:1px solid #6fa2bf; }